XPressME Integration Kit

Trac

Changeset 247


Ignore:
Timestamp:
Jun 3, 2009, 3:32:56 PM (15 years ago)
Author:
toemon
Message:

アップデート時のCall to undefined function dbdelta() エラー修正

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/xpressme_integration_kit/include/onupdate.php

    r232 r247  
    4444        } else { 
    4545                require_once $path . 'wp-config.php'; 
     46        } 
     47// upgrade WordPress 
     48         
     49        $site_url= XOOPS_URL."/modules/".$mydirname;             
     50        update_option("home", $site_url);                               // Site_url is set again.  
     51        update_option("siteurl", $site_url); 
     52 
     53        require_once($mydirpath . '/wp-admin/upgrade-functions.php'); 
     54 
     55        if ( get_db_version($mydirname) != $wp_db_version ){ 
     56                if( function_exists( 'wp_upgrade' ) )   {        
     57                        wp_upgrade();                    
     58                } else { 
     59                        wp_cache_flush(); 
     60                        make_db_current_silent(); 
     61                        upgrade_all(); 
     62                        wp_cache_flush(); 
     63                }                                
     64                        $msgs[] = 'Upgrade Wordpress Database Ver.' . get_db_version($mydirname) .' to' . $wp_db_version; 
    4665        } 
    4766 
     
    137156        $msgs = array_merge($msgs,$t_mess); 
    138157 
    139 // upgrade WordPress 
    140          
    141         $site_url= XOOPS_URL."/modules/".$mydirname;             
    142         update_option("home", $site_url);                               // Site_url is set again.  
    143         update_option("siteurl", $site_url); 
    144  
    145         require_once($mydirpath . '/wp-admin/upgrade-functions.php'); 
    146  
    147         if ( get_db_version($mydirname) != $wp_db_version ){ 
    148                 if( function_exists( 'wp_upgrade' ) )   {        
    149                         wp_upgrade();                    
    150                 } else { 
    151                         wp_cache_flush(); 
    152                         make_db_current_silent(); 
    153                         upgrade_all(); 
    154                         wp_cache_flush(); 
    155                 }                                
    156                         $msgs[] = 'Upgrade Wordpress Database Ver.' . get_db_version($mydirname) .' to' . $wp_db_version; 
    157         } 
    158158 
    159159        /* activate the xpressme plugin */ 
Note: See TracChangeset for help on using the changeset viewer.